Studio of architect David Salmela, based in Duluth (Minnesota, United States), recognised for a domestic timber architecture deeply linked to the Nordic landscape of the Great Lakes. His work employs local timber, sober forms of Scandinavian root and orientation and efficiency strategies adapted to the cold climate. Awarded numerous AIA prizes, he champions timber as the main material, durability and a low-impact architecture integrated into the natural surroundings.
